I am quite excited about the proposed amendment to the Constitution’s Articles 1, 246 and 247 to bring Fata into the mainstream. The proposed 22nd Amendment Bill is, no doubt, a step in the right direction. However, there is definitely a need to ensure a comprehensive consultative process with all key stakeholders so that this important amendment is thoroughly reviewed and enjoys the support of every segment of society and state. On May 1, the Fata Reforms Commission (FRC), established by the governor of Khyber-Pakhtunkhwa (K-P), submitted its recommendations to the government. Although the FRC had held consultations with various stakeholders, there is still a feeling that more widespread discussions are required.
